Maize School District, which is ranked within the top 20% of all 286 school districts in Kansas (based off of combined math and reading proficiency testing data) for the 2022-2023 school year.
The school district's graduation rate of 92% has decreased from 93% over five school years.

District Revenue and Spending
The revenue/student of $12,774 in this school district is less than the state median of $16,398. The school district revenue/student has grown by 5% over four school years.
The school district's spending/student of $12,050 is less than the state median of $17,321. The school district spending/student has grown by 14% over four school years.
